Big Jess and MaD SoN both are graduates of Edison High School, where they met and began playing music together. After high school, the duo played at the Bon Appetit in Dinkytown in Minneapolis, Minnesota. They became the Unknown Prophets in 1997 with the release of "The Prophecy", adding DJ Willy Lose in 1998. In 2000, the Unknown Prophets released their first album, "World Premier". This album put the Prophets on the map, featuring local artists Slug, DJ Abilities, and Brother Ali. King Tuesday formed in the fall of 2007, is a band that seems to create its own genre. With one foot firmly planted in Hip-Hop, and the other dancing between rock, jam, blues and electro, King Tuesday delivers a sound that is uniquely its own. King Tuesday on Last.fm.
